In the UK, the demand for cybersecurity professionals is on the rise, with small businesses investing heavily in cybersecurity planning and execution. This surge is driven by an increasingly complex threat landscape and the need to protect sensitive data. This section highlights the job market trends, salary ranges, and skill demand for the following roles within the small business cybersecurity landscape: 1. Cybersecurity Analyst: As a cybersecurity analyst, you will be responsible for monitoring networks, identifying potential threats, and responding to security incidents. The role requires a strong understanding of various security tools, threat intelligence, and analytical skills. 2. Cybersecurity Consultant: In this role, you will work closely with small businesses to assess their current security posture, identify gaps, and provide recommendations for improvement. Cybersecurity consultants need strong communication skills and a deep understanding of industry best practices. 3. Cybersecurity Engineer: Cybersecurity engineers focus on designing, implementing, and maintaining secure systems for small businesses. This role requires a solid foundation in networking, system administration, and security technologies. 4. Cybersecurity Manager: As a cybersecurity manager, you will lead a team of cybersecurity professionals, ensuring the organisation's security strategy is aligned with its business objectives. This role demands strong leadership skills, strategic thinking, and a deep understanding of cybersecurity principles. 5. Cybersecurity Architect: Cybersecurity architects are responsible for designing and building secure infrastructure for small businesses. This role requires a strong background in network design, security technologies, and project management.
